ARTV 3250
Storyboarding
North Carolina Central University · UGRD · Fall 2026
Catalog description
Storyboarding is an introduction course that focuses on applying industry standard techniques for visual storytelling. Students will learn how to illustrate scripts, plan shots, demonstrate action and retain continuity between scenes. Students will learn basic filming terminology such as shots, acts, sequences and transitions. Afterwards, basic storyboarding techniques such as illustration action, angles, composition, character and drama will be applied in panel creation. Upon completing storyboards in class, students will then take panels and create animatics timed to audio. This will also allow students time to practice adding in background and layout design elements.
